Transaction 740a5a042c946e75790cceb68368f7d4c14445a0c6830bf8bec5bec7a35ca38e
1 Input
1 Output
-
740a5a042c946e75790cceb68368f7d4c14445a0c6830bf8bec5bec7a35ca38e:0
- value
- 645770
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ffbf344aae6462c869792a6d0e28592ad8621a6c OP_EQUAL
- address
- 3R1HHZmKRxHHdTmMiXu4CgqqLp3txTXrFq